    Beatport purchased by SFX

    The American promotions company has agreed to buy the dance music download store.



    SFX Entertainment will purchase Beatport for an amount reported to be just over $50 million.

    As the New York Times reports, the entertainment promotions giant, founded by Robert F.X. Sillerman, has purchased the digital music retailer as part of a "plan to build a $1 billion empire on the electronic dance music craze." SFX was founded in the '90s as a promotions company before being sold to Clear Channel, but was revived last year in a bid to enter the nightclub and dance music market. Beatport's CEO, Matthew Adell, is quoted as saying that the purchase would allow them to enter developing markets around the world, as well as turn their attention towards live events.
